I think Garchomp is banned from OU.


EDIT: for my team, I can't decide between Nidoking/Nodqueen and Toxicroak. They both are part poison and have advantages against my mainly used type's enemy, Steel (*coughaggroncoughcough*). They both have their advantages however,

Toxicroak is a Poison/Fighting type, this gives it access to the ever powerful Focus Blast, this is boosted even further as it has especially high Spec. Atk for a Fighting-type. It also through Move Tutor can learn Gunk Shot, which, although not effective against Steel and Rock types, could be spurprisingly useful. Although Focus Blast and Gunk Shot have low accuracy, this could be booosted with Wide Lens (or whatever there called). However, with Rain Dance and the ability Dry Skin Life Orb could also be somewhat useful (although, it'd need a physical attack). The downside is that I couldn't train it at the moment because they only appear in Gen IV and V, and I can only play Gameboy Advance games on my DS at the moment.


Nidoking/Nidoqueen are Ground-types and therefore can learn the move we all love, hate and yearn for=Earthquake. Along with earthquake, (despite not being a Fighting-type) it can learn Superpower while Toxicroak cannot. I'm sure Superpower+Bulk Up (and Earthquake of course) could cause some serious dents in Steel and Rock types. The Nidos also just flat out have higher stats than Toxicroak (of course, only by 5 points). Another cool thing is Dream World Nidokings/Nidoqueens also have the ability Sheer Force (for a second when I saw it I thought it was 'Pure Power'. Shame it isn't. XD ), Life Orb comes in again here. SmellingSalt, anyone? The downside to the Nidos is in the Ground-type moves, they don't effect Poke'mon that are Flying-types or have Levitate (Gliscar, Solrock and Lunatone worry me there, let alone Magnemite *shudder*). And, although they are super-effective against Steel, they do not have the Super-effectiveness against rock like Fighting. The Nidos also don't get STAB from Fighting-type moves like Toxicroak. EDIT: they also learn Megahorn at a fairly low level, although this wouldn't give much aid in Steel and Rock types, it'd be useful to dispatch Psychic-types.

Here's my battle subway team, as promised:


~ Garchomp
Pokemon Thread - Page 40 445
(item: Focus Sash)

- Swords Dance
- Outrage
- Earthquake
- Rock Slide

I lead with this guy. Garchomp has an excellent defensive typing and respectable bulk, so he can often get a Swords Dance in to double his attack. After that, if the opponent's lead is weak to Earthquake or Rock Slide, then I use one of those. If not, I start my Outrage. Once he starts, Garchomp can OHKO pretty much everything, even Lucario, with Outrage. Sometimes, if I'm lucky, he plows through the entire team. But more often, he gets confused at the last one and I either switch out or try my luck at another move.

His Focus Sash lest him survive an Ice Beam so he has enough time to Swords Dance and plow through whatever shot the Ice Beam at him.

~ Registeel (RegiSTALL)
Pokemon Thread - Page 40 379
(item: Rocky Helmet)

- Toxic
- Curse
- Protect
- Brick Break

This guy is my favorite Toxic staller. He can take a ton of hits before going down, even an Earthquake or two. That's why I give him a Rocky Helmet, as it adds some damage to the Toxic. Unfortunately, he doesn't work too well on Poison and Steel types, but that's what my next pokemon is for. Protect keeps him safe while stalling for Toxic. On every other turn, I use Curse to increase physical bulk whilst increasing the damage that Brick Break does. Brick Break is just there so I'm not Taunt bait, especially for Weavile. This guy is pretty much the best counter for Weavile, as Brick Break takes it out swiftly.

~ Volcarona
Pokemon Thread - Page 40 637
(item: Fire Gem)

- Quiver Dance
- Heat Wave
- Bug Buzz
- Psychic

My favorite Gen V pokemon. I trained this guy in my party for White from the Larvesta egg on route 18. Volcarona (nicknamed "Enfuego", Spanish for "on fire") isn't EV trained like Garchomp, but he gets the job done quite well. I'm hoping to use a Fire Gem, but I accidentally lost my last one and need to find another. Quiver Dance is just about the best stat-raising move in existence for special sweepers. It raises Volcarona's speed so it's faster than pretty much everything. Heat Wave and Bug Buzz are a very good offensive combination, and Psychic is there to get rid of aforementioned Poison types that Registall can't get rid of easily.
